Description

St. Cloud State at Plymouth helps working professionals in the Twin Cities area establish and enhance careers. Our graduate programs in Plymouth offer cutting-edge, quality education with career and professional development opportunities in in-demand industries that benefit Minnesota’s workforce. Our students don’t enroll just to get jobs; they enroll to become leaders. Located near the intersection of U.S. Highway 169 and Rockford Road, St. Cloud State at Plymouth has premiere programs and faculty from the Herberger Business School, the College of Science and Engineering and the School of Education. This Twin Cities location also offers a variety of meeting and event spaces for instructional trainings, conferences, and events.

  • Applied Clinical Research, M.S., Graduate Certificate

    GRADUATE ASSISTANTSHIPS As an Applied Clinical Research student you will receive the necessary knowledge and skills to design, conduct and evaluate human clinical trials of medical devices. You will learn how medical device products affect the human body, how new products are developed and brought to market and how to design and conduct ethical and scientific medical research. Upon completion of this program, you will have the knowledge and competencies industry executives identify as essential to the successful clinical research leader including the science of medical research, medical product regulations, research ethics, study management and operations and risk management as well as effective communication and leadership. Program Highlights All courses are taught by industry experts with practical and leadership experience using real world examples and projects. Masters of Science degrees available as both a full-time and a part-time program. Graduate certificate option available. More than 75 percent of instructors are executive/senior management-level industry leaders. The remainder are seasoned managers and technical experts with 15-30 years of experience. Offered at St. Cloud State at Plymouth. Classes are available online through a synchronous Adobe Connect Internet connection. Courses offered weekday evenings and Saturday mornings. Cohort model beginning in the fall term. Medtech employees earn on average 40% more than their counterparts in other industries. Graduate assistantships available. Program Distinctions Only clinical research program in the United States focused on medical devices. The industry's most senior and experienced executive leaders serve on the program's industry advisory board. The annual medtech networking and job fair is the largest of its kind featuring 15-20 medtech industry companies. Graduates have gone on to work at public and private medical device companies, contract research organizations and hospital systems as well as to further their own education. Recognized STEM graduate program.

  • Master of Engineering Management, M.E.M.

    The Master of Engineering Management (MEM) program is offered at two Twin Cities, Minnesota locations: MEM in Plymouth and Executive MEM in St. Paul. MEM in Plymouth will prepare you for a managerial role. The course content is suitable to all engineering disciplines, as well as those working in science, technology and mathematics. You will learn from faculty who actively work with with local companies. For engineers wanting to pursue technical leadership roles, it is an alternative to the MBA degree. Program Highlights The program is offered at St. Cloud State at Plymouth and is also available online through a synchronous Adobe Connect Connection as well as in asynchronous mode through recordings of lectures. Designed for full-time students to complete the coursework in 12 months as well as part time and on-line students to complete the program on a part time basis in 18-24 months. Graduates of the program are eligible for obtaining American Society of Engineering Management's certified associate engineering manager (CAEM) title on graduation. Faculty partner with local industries to provide students with hands-on experience through applied courses. International students have come to the program from Nepal, Malaysia, India, Nigeria, Ethiopia, Thailand and other countries. Full time students are eligible to apply for graduate assistantships and on-campus jobs. International students are eligible to use 11 months of CPT for completing their capstone project. The MEM program is a STEM program and offers international students additional STEM OPT. Program Distinctions 1 of 5 master's programs in Engineering Management in the United States certified by the American Society for Engineering Management. Training engineers to be managers since 2002. All faculty members have doctorates and extensive industrial experience. The editor of the American Society of Engineering Management (ASEM)'s Engineering Management Body of Knowledge (EMBOK) is a tenured faculty in the program.   • Master of Public Administration, M.P.A.

    The Master of Public Administration (MPA) is the professional degree for students seeking a career in public service or non-profit management and will prepare you as a leader or manager in the public or non-profit sector. You will develop skills and techniques used by public and non-profit managers to implement policies, projects and programs that resolve important problems within your organization or community. You will study a common set of core courses and choose elective courses in your concentration of interest. The program will serve your needs, whether you are a pre-service student or already working in the field and seeking to advance your career with greater responsibilities as a leader or manager. Program Highlights Most classes offered in the evenings to accommodate working students. Courses are offered on the St. Cloud State main campus, Plymouth campus, and online. Full-time students can complete the program in two years and part-time students can complete the program in three years. The cost of completing is about $15,000 or $400 per credit for students enrolled in on-ground courses. The cost for online courses is higher. Concentrations are offered in leadership and management of city and county governments, non-profit organizations, international development and health care administration. The curriculum is comprised of 25 common or core curriculum credit hours consisting of eight three-credit courses and a one-credit capstone course. Students also take four courses in their chosen concentration and, if a pre-service student, an internship. Program Distinctions Curriculum created with consultation of non-profit organization leaders, city and county managers from Central Minnesota and the Twin Cities. All faculty have doctorates, public administration experience, and their research interests include non-profit leadership, government, budgeting and international development.

  • Regulatory Affairs and Services, M.S., Graduate Certificate

    The Regulatory Affairs and Services program prepares you to take a leadership role in one of the most in-demand professions in the medical device industry. You will learn the regulatory competency and career skills necessary for managing the regulatory approval processes to commercialize products globally. You will learn from faculty who are industry experts with practical experience in the field. You will receive an education in regulatory affairs with a focus on clinical affairs, quality systems and health care reimbursement. Program Highlights Offered at St. Cloud State at Plymouth, and is available online through a synchronous Adobe Connect Connection. Available as both a full-time and a part-time program. Courses offered weekday evenings and Saturday mornings. Designed in collaboration with medtech industry professionals. An experience course provides students with direct industry regulatory submission experience. Courses can be taken on a stand-alone basis as a non-degree seeking student. A half-time graduate assistantship is available for full-time students. Medtech employees earn on average 40 percent more than their counterparts in other industries. Program Distinctions Only regulatory program in the United States focused on medical devices. Courses are taught by industry experts with practical experience and leadership working in regulatory and related fields — many with 15 to 30 years experience. 1 of 3 programs in the United States chosen to distribute two $5,000 annual scholarships from the Association of Medical Diagnostic Manufacturers. The industry's most senior and experienced executive regulatory leaders serve on the program's industry advisory board. The annual medtech networking and job fair is the largest of its kind featuring 15-20 medtech industry companies. Recognized STEM graduate program.
